Critical Bee Sting Reaction Indicators

Understanding the physiological response to the venom and the correct steps to administer first aid can mean the difference between a painful afternoon and a life-threatening emergency. Unlike a single sting that might cause localized discomfort, multiple stings often result in rapid swelling that extends beyond the immediate sting sites, affecting entire limbs or areas of the torso.

Recognizing Critical Bee Sting Reaction Indicators

Anaphylaxis is a medical emergency that constricts airways and can be fatal within minutes if not treated with epinephrine and advanced life support. Pain management is handled with stronger analgesics if over-the-counter options are insufficient.

Immediate and informed action is essential to mitigate the effects, manage pain, and prevent long-term damage. A rapid or pounding pulse, dizziness, or a sudden drop in blood pressure are signs that the cardiovascular system is under stress.

Recognizing Critical Systemic Reactions to Multiple Stings

Encountering a single bee sting is an unpleasant experience, but facing multiple stings presents a significantly more serious medical situation. The body’s response to the massive influx of venom proteins triggers a cascade of physiological events.
